In the world of cryptocurrency, Ripple (XRP) has emerged as a significant player, and Binance, being one of the largest cryptocurrency exchanges, offers a convenient platform for buying Ripple. If you're looking to buy Ripple on Binance, this comprehensive guide will walk you through the process step by step.
Firstly, let's understand what Ripple is. Ripple is a digital asset designed to facilitate global financial transactions. It operates on a decentralized platform called the RippleNet, which allows for fast, secure, and low-cost cross-border payments. Ripple's unique features have made it a popular choice for businesses and financial institutions worldwide.
